19th Century Russian Icon from the Moscow School, depicting "Our Lady of Kazan"

About the Item

We present you this exquisite and extremely rare Russian icon adorned with a gilt silver oklad, bearing the marks of both the silversmith and the assayer, and measuring 31.5 x 26.5 cm. Traditionally, Russian icons encompass various depictions of the Virgin Mary, and one of the greatest reverences is Our Lady of Kazan, who is believed to be the guardian and defender of the city of Kazan in the Russian Orthodox Church. There are two significant cathedrals dedicated to her: the Kazan Cathedral in St. Petersburg and the Kazan Cathedral in Moscow. In this particular icon, the paint is utilised to depict the clothing of the Virgin and the Child, while an embossed and intricately engraved oklad (also known as riza, and sometimes referred to as a revetment in English) serves to protect, honour and enhance the image, replicating every intricate detail of their attire. The embossing work also forms exquisite floral patterns around the figures. The practice of adorning icons with such oklads came about following a decree by the Holy Synod in 1722, which was the highest governing body of the Russian Orthodox Church between 1721 and 1917. This decree also banned the hanging of metal crosses on icons and offering coins as donations, as these practices were believed to be rooted in pagan traditions.
